Don Gude had a most unusual career as a lawyer. For many years,
as a magistrate, he was the umpire between competing lawyers. He
then decided to be a player rather than an umpire. He had never practised
as a lawyer. At the age of 62 he, in effect, leapt over the Bench
to be behind the Bar table. He already had his law degree and sought
to be admitted as a Barrister, and Solicitor of the Supreme Court of Victoria.
His years of experience as a Clerk of Courts and as a Magistrate was held
not sufficient to avoid the necessity for formal Articles of Clerkship
for admission. He successfully appealed against that decision and
entered a new career as a barrister, a life he enjoyed until he was 75.
His story also gave an opportunity to record life in a Magistrates Court
from the point of view of an administrator when magistrates were appointed
from within the Public Service and full legal qualifications or practical
experience as a lawyer were not required.
